Ingredients
▢
1
packet
Knorr Vegetable Recipe Mix
▢
10
oz
Frozen chopped spinach
- thawed overnight well drained
▢
½
cup
Mayonnaise
▢
½
cup
Sour cream
▢
4
oz
Cream cheese
- room‑temperature
▢
1
teaspoon
Garlic powder
▢
1
tablespoon
Fresh lemon juice
▢
3
stalks
Green onions
- thinly sliced
▢
4
oz
Water chestnuts
- diced very well drained
▢
—
—
Salt & pepper
- to taste
Instructions
Thaw, drain, and prepare all main dip ingredients
Mash cream cheese and blend in mayo, sour cream, garlic, and lemon juice
Gradually whisk in the Knorr seasoning mix evenly
Fold in fully drained spinach, water chestnuts, and green onions
Refrigerate for at least two hours, then garnish and serve with dippers
